Sep 5, 2025

Routine

Score: 981 violation

14A - in-use utensils: properly stored

Regulation: 511-6-1.04(4)(k) - in-use utensils, between-use storage (c)

1 ptsCorrected: NoRepeat: Yes

Observed the ice scoop being stored inside the ice bin with the handle touching the ice. Ice scoops shall be stored in the food with their handles above the top of the food and the container. Keep ice scoops handles above the ice inside the bin.

Sep 11, 2023

Routine

Score: 991 violation

14B - utensils, equipment and linens: properly stored, dried, handled

Regulation: 511-6-1.05(10)(a) - equipment & utensils, air-drying required (c)

1 ptsCorrected: NoRepeat: No

Observed several plastic food-grade containers wet stacked near the area where they are stored after washing. After cleaning and sanitizing, equipment and utensils: 1. Shall be air-dried or used after adequate draining before contact with food; and 2. May not be cloth dried except that utensils that have been air-dried may be polished with cloths that are maintained clean and dry. Recommend pyramid stacking the containers to allow them to air dry.
